Transaction 5083526c226ab5a8e0dc03899df455f3895133d3170fcd20449d24aaf88ced9c
1 Input
1 Output
-
5083526c226ab5a8e0dc03899df455f3895133d3170fcd20449d24aaf88ced9c:0
- value
- 50189266
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 604b1be2bebccefe240ad8b8ee32828c1ee588ec OP_EQUALVERIFY OP_CHECKSIG
- address
- LU177Hh3WEMEdChrepeRHDtRV1BPrjdohs